YEAR 5 TASTER LESSONS: On Thursday 9th November, our Year 5 classes
attended Taster Lessons at Glenwood High
School.
5K had a Science and Drama lesson, 5C had a
PDHPE and Science lesson and 5I had a Drama
and PDHPE lesson.
In Science, students put on their special safety
googles and made slime. Miss Sener and Miss
Mohuiddin were the teachers of the Science
lessons. They put all of the ingredients in the trays
and students had to mix them altogether until
they formed a sticky slime. It was an extremely
messy, but fun experience!
In the Drama lesson, students introduced
themselves to Miss Ruzic by pairing an alliterative
word with their name and an action to match.
They had to go around the circle and try to
remember everyone’s names, their alliterative
word and action. It got quite difficult. Students
also played a game called “Yes, Lets!”, where
they had a card with an action on it that they all
had to act out.
The PDHPE lesson with Miss Koutsonikolis were also
lots of fun. Students got to tour where the high
school students do their practical PDHPE lessons.
They did some stretches and then played kickball
in teams.
